5 forum posts | Evening all, Ive just purchased a new lathe and im 99.999999% sure its a drummond flat bed more than likely b type (looks like a spitting image of 1912-1925 model) Im trying to source a fixed steady for the lathe and a few other bits and im wondering if myford lathe parts will fit could any myford owners get me measurements of bed slideway dimensions and distances apart etc? ![]() 1376 forum posts 10 photos | Myford Super 7 bed shears are 1/2" deep. The rear shear 1 3/8th" wide with a 1 3/8th" gap between them and the front shear is 1 3/4" wide. |
